IT Asset Manager (Software Licensing and Hardware Asset Management)

Job title: IT Asset Manager (Software Licensing and Hardware Asset Management)

Company: ASB Bank


Job description: We deliver on our purpose by providing simple, meaningful ways to help Kiwis improve their financial wellbeing, today and tomorrow. We achieve this by doing what we do best, championing innovation and fresh thinking, so we can open new opportunities for more people to stay one step ahead.We’re looking for an experienced IT Asset Manager to take ownership of software and hardware asset management across our organisation.This is more than a compliance role. You’ll drive strategic outcomes, reduce costs, and support smarter technology decisions across the business.What you will do:

  • Deliver and improve policies, standards, and controls for IT Asset Management and End of Support
  • Maintain and evolve our ITAM strategy to reduce compliance risks and uncover cost savings
  • Lead the implementation of tools and processes to support licensing and vendor negotiations
  • Act as the go-to expert for IT asset queries within our Service Management Practice
  • Partner with IT Procurement to ensure licensing, support, and maintenance entitlements are accurate and compliant
  • Drive audit readiness and help reduce or avoid unnecessary support and software costs
  • Support the Cloud FinOps Lead with cloud financial operations activities, helping optimise cloud spend and improve visibility of cloud asset usage

What success looks like:

  • IT Asset Management policies and tools are embedded and understood across the organisation
  • Accurate software license and end-of-support positions for all technology
  • Full compliance with IT Asset Management and End of Support policies and controls

What you bring:

  • Demonstrated experience in an IT Asset Management or IT Software Audit role
  • Strong licensing and vendor management skills (desktop, server, and mid-range experience preferred)
  • A strategic mindset with excellent analytical and relationship-building skills
  • A passion for continuous improvement and simplifying the complex
  • Experience influencing cross-functional teams and driving change
